Each Person
C. S. Lewis said of Jesus Christ,
“He died not for men, but for each man. If each man had been the only man made, He would have done no less.” C.S. Lewis.
The apostle Paul writes,
“You see, at just the right time, when we were still powerless, Christ died for the ungodly.
Very rarely will anyone die for a righteous man, though for a good man someone might possibly dare to die.
But God demonstrates his own love for us in this: While we were still sinners, Christ died for us. Romans 5:6-8.
Christians do not believe we can live a life good enough to enter heaven.
C. S. Lewis points out,
“The Christian does not think God will love us because we are good, but that God will make us good because He loves us.” C.S. Lewis.
Christians believe it is by God’s grace we get to heaven not by our works.
The apostle Paul tells us,
“For it is by grace you have been saved, through faith—and this not from yourselves, it is the gift of God— not by works, so that no one can boast.” Ephesians 2:8,9.
The individual must accept Christ’s saving grace by faith. The writer of Hebrews stating,
However it takes an act of faith to follow Jesus. God wants faith. The writer of Hebrews states,
“Now faith is being sure of what we hope for and certain of what we do not see.” Hebrews 11:1
“And without faith it is impossible to please God, because anyone who comes to him must believe that he exists and that he rewards those who earnestly seek him.” Hebrews 11:6.
Faith in anything particularly it seems in God is a hard thing for most people. That I think is why God asks for faith. For those with true faith in Him are the true followers. Who will follow Him wherever he leads them.
